AmphiStar Secures €2.5 Million to Boost Biosurfactant Production

Belgian biosurfactant company AmphiStar is leveraging SPRIND’s latest funding to enhance its sustainable product offerings. With an additional €2.5 million awarded by Germany’s Federal Agency for Disruptive Innovation, AmphiStar aims to refine its microbial biosurfactant manufacturing processes. These biosurfactants offer sustainable solutions as they are derived from bio-based waste, distinguishing them from conventional surfactants reliant on fossil and palm-based materials.

AmphiStar has consistently received SPRIND support, amassing a total of €6 million over three cycles. This continuity of financial backing underlines the industry’s confidence in AmphiStar’s capability to produce high-performance biosurfactants with environmental benefits. Historically, the company’s focus on creating surfactants free of traditional raw materials marks a significant departure from industry norms. Previous initiatives focused on reducing environmental impact by eliminating the need for direct land use in production, aligning with growing interest in sustainable practices.

How Will AmphiStar Utilize This Funding?

AmphiStar plans to use the latest funding to enhance its continuous fermentation technology. The promise of microbial fermentation lies in its ability to create circular ingredients, reducing environmental impact. This boost will also speed up the commercialization of various biosurfactant molecules from its expanding product library, signifying a commitment to meet global sustainability criteria.

What Are the Implications for the Industry?

The development of biosurfactants has key implications for industries such as personal care and home care. Products created from bio-based waste have garnered significant interest globally, pointing to an increased demand for eco-friendly alternatives. The strategic partnerships AmphiStar has formed with Kensing and Caldic illustrate a shift towards waste-based solutions across different markets.

AmphiStar’s innovative use of synthetic biology and mild processing demonstrates its commitment to sustainability. By offering biosurfactants complete with a bio-based origin, AmphiStar addresses environmental concerns regarding raw material sourcing and production methods.

“It is an honour to be recognised as one of the final five participants in Stage 3 of the SPRIND Challenge,” stated Pierre-Franck Valentin, CEO of AmphiStar.

This achievement highlights the company’s dedication to continuous improvement and aligns with international sustainability goals.

The commercial success of biosurfactants hinges on their environmental advantages over traditional surfactants. With increased funding and strategic partnerships, AmphiStar positions itself as a leader in the sustainable chemistry sector.

“This funding strengthens our ability to deliver high-performance, circular ingredients that reduce environmental impact,” added Valentin.

The company’s advancements suggest a promising path forward for integrating sustainability into mainstream chemical production.

AmphiStar’s progress showcases the potential for biosurfactants in diverse markets, crucially supporting a transition towards a more sustainable, low-carbon economy. Such developments not only impact current market players but also set a precedent for future innovations in renewable chemical production.
